                                    Said it more than once

                                    Not lying deep enough

                                    Sitting a metre or two further back now that you have the scrum half to pass the ball will give both DMac and JB the time to kick longer (neither of them have quick leg speed when they punt)

                                    It will also create more doubt in the defenders because it will give DMac the time to read what's in front of him and fix the defences

                                    Gives JB the chance to come up to battering ram speed

                                    Putting ALB in at first five allows you to line up flatter. He's quicker off the mark forwards as well as laterally

                                    Gives your back row the time to get to the breakdown and secure quick ruck ball. None of them are lightning
